Prepare and organize all of your notes, research, questions, and interview responses ahead of time. Make sure everything is at your fingertips and that you know right where everything is located.
Feel free to refer to your notes during the phone interview - just don't read them.
Take notes during the interview – just don’t allow your note taking to interrupt the interview or distract you in any way.
Manage your body's needs in advance of the interview if at all possible. If you need to take a sip of water during the interview, have one ready. Ask permission to take a momentary break so you can put down the phone to drink, then thank the interviewer when you get back on the line.
Write down the interviewer’s name (verify the spelling) and title. Ask them how they would like you to send your thank you letter, and collect the contact information necessary to make that happen.
Surround yourself with images that inspire confidence in you.
